[October
26, 2000]
BellSouth, IPAXS Complete DSL VoIP Trial To
Supply Dial-Tone For Small Business And Work-At-Home Customers
BellSouth announced the
completion of a technical trial of IP telephony utilizing BellSouth's DSL
broadband access.
The trial, conducted with Tampa-based IPAXS
Corporation, supplied BellSouth small business and work-at-home
customers with the new technology for a three-month period. Data collected
from the trial will enable BellSouth to understand and establish technical
capabilities for integrating voice and data and plan for future customer
offerings.
"Many people think of VoIP (voice over IP) as a bypass technology, but
BellSouth is pursuing this technology across many application areas as a
key component of our network and service evolution. The successful
completion of this trial has provided us with information that is helping
shape our future technology directions and service offerings as we migrate
from a circuit-switched to a packet-centric network," according to Bill
Smith, Executive Vice President - Network Services and CTO.
"We share the excitement with BellSouth in the successful completion of
the technical trial," said Mohsen Behnam, President and Chief Executive
Officer of IPAXS Corporation. "Our VoIP is the next-generation telephony
solution that integrates toll-quality telephony applications across
various broadband technologies with increased flexibility and
functionality over traditional telephone systems."
Voice over IP is seen as a next generation telephony solution that will
provide customers advanced functionality while integrating PCs with
traditional phone service. It has the potential to allow customers to add,
move or delete voice lines without a service call. "This trial
demonstrates BellSouth's commitment to explore and develop leading-edge
technologies," said Bill Story, Vice President of DSL Marketing and
Product Development. "We see voice over IP as a future offering that will
give our customers increased flexibility with their services," he
continued.
The DSL Voice-over IP technical trial was conducted in the Atlanta area
with BellSouth small business and work-at-home customers. IPAXS, an IP
Telephony systems manufacturer, supplied the technology and hardware
necessary for the trial. "By using BellSouth's existing ADSL capability to
carry IP-based voice, we have been able to demonstrate the flexibility of
our DSL structure for offering new features," stated Dave Kettler, Vice
President - Science and Technology and Chief Architect. "BellSouth is
aggressively exploring ways to bring new multimedia applications across
our emerging broadband network. Voice over IP is one of many such
services," Kettler continued.
